Sen. Browne, Rep. Dally to Hold Identity Theft and Cyber Safety ForumSen. Pat Browne (R-16) and Rep. Craig Dally (R-138) are hosting an Identity Theft and Cyber Safety Forum from 7 p.m. to 9 p.m. on Thursday, April 30, at the Hanover Township Community Center at 3660 Jacksonville Road in Bethlehem. The program will include a presentation by the Pennsylvania Office of Attorney General on the types of scams and frauds perpetrated by criminals, often targeting senior citizens. The presentation will also help seniors and parents understand the dangers of surfing the Internet. "This forum will help people understand the real dangers that are out there, what to look for and how to prevent criminals from taking advantage of them," Browne said. "Criminals find new and innovative ways to steal information and identities. The more people know about the signs of identity theft, the safer they, their children and their identities will be." This forum will provide tips on how to protect children from cyber bullying and sexual predators, how to protect their personal information online, how to prevent identity theft and what to do in the event their identity is stolen. "While computers have enhanced our lives in many ways, the criminal element has also found ways to use modern technology to harm others and to illegally gain financial benefits," Dally said. "An educated public is the best defense against these crimes." Senator Browne and Representative Dally encourage senior citizens and parents to attend this free and informational forum to learn more about identity theft and cyber crime.
